Skip to content

chore: Upgrade Python requirements #36945

New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Open
wants to merge 1 commit into
base: master
Choose a base branch
from
Open
Show file tree
Hide file tree
Changes from all commits
Commits
File filter

Filter by extension

Filter by extension


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
12 changes: 5 additions & 7 deletions requirements/edx-sandbox/base.txt
Original file line number Diff line number Diff line change
Expand Up @@ -10,15 +10,15 @@ chem==2.0.0
# via -r requirements/edx-sandbox/base.in
click==8.2.1
# via nltk
codejail-includes==1.0.0
codejail-includes==2.0.0
# via -r requirements/edx-sandbox/base.in
contourpy==1.3.2
# via matplotlib
cryptography==45.0.3
cryptography==45.0.4
# via -r requirements/edx-sandbox/base.in
cycler==0.12.1
# via matplotlib
fonttools==4.58.1
fonttools==4.58.4
# via matplotlib
joblib==1.5.1
# via nltk
Expand Down Expand Up @@ -74,14 +74,12 @@ random2==1.0.2
# via -r requirements/edx-sandbox/base.in
regex==2024.11.6
# via nltk
scipy==1.15.3
scipy==1.16.0
# via
# -r requirements/edx-sandbox/base.in
# chem
six==1.17.0
# via
# codejail-includes
# python-dateutil
# via python-dateutil
sympy==1.14.0
# via
# -r requirements/edx-sandbox/base.in
Expand Down
89 changes: 55 additions & 34 deletions requirements/edx/base.txt
Original file line number Diff line number Diff line change
Expand Up @@ -10,7 +10,7 @@ acid-xblock==0.4.1
# via -r requirements/edx/kernel.in
aiohappyeyeballs==2.6.1
# via aiohttp
aiohttp==3.12.8
aiohttp==3.12.13
# via
# geoip2
# openai
Expand All @@ -24,6 +24,8 @@ aniso8601==10.0.1
# via edx-tincan-py35
annotated-types==0.7.0
# via pydantic
anyio==4.9.0
# via httpx
appdirs==1.4.4
# via fs
asgiref==3.8.1
Expand Down Expand Up @@ -68,14 +70,14 @@ bleach[css]==6.2.0
# xblock-poll
boto==2.49.0
# via -r requirements/edx/kernel.in
boto3==1.38.29
boto3==1.38.42
# via
# -r requirements/edx/kernel.in
# django-ses
# fs-s3fs
# ora2
# snowflake-connector-python
botocore==1.38.29
botocore==1.38.42
# via
# -r requirements/edx/kernel.in
# boto3
Expand All @@ -101,9 +103,11 @@ celery==5.5.3
# edx-enterprise
# event-tracking
# openedx-learning
certifi==2025.4.26
certifi==2025.6.15
# via
# elasticsearch
# httpcore
# httpx
# requests
# snowflake-connector-python
cffi==1.17.1
Expand Down Expand Up @@ -139,11 +143,11 @@ code-annotations==2.3.0
# via
# edx-enterprise
# edx-toggles
codejail-includes==1.0.0
codejail-includes==2.0.0
# via -r requirements/edx/kernel.in
crowdsourcehinter-xblock==0.8
# via -r requirements/edx/bundled.in
cryptography==45.0.3
cryptography==45.0.4
# via
# -r requirements/edx/kernel.in
# django-fernet-fields-v2
Expand All @@ -164,7 +168,7 @@ defusedxml==0.7.1
# ora2
# python3-openid
# social-auth-core
django==4.2.22
django==4.2.23
# via
# -c requirements/edx/../common_constraints.txt
# -c requirements/edx/../constraints.txt
Expand All @@ -187,7 +191,6 @@ django==4.2.22
# django-push-notifications
# django-sekizai
# django-ses
# django-simple-history
# django-statici18n
# django-storages
# django-user-tasks
Expand Down Expand Up @@ -330,7 +333,7 @@ django-sekizai==4.1.0
# openedx-django-wiki
django-ses==4.4.0
# via -r requirements/edx/bundled.in
django-simple-history==3.8.0
django-simple-history==3.1.1
# via
# -r requirements/edx/kernel.in
# edx-enterprise
Expand All @@ -351,7 +354,7 @@ django-storages==1.14.6
# edxval
django-user-tasks==3.4.1
# via -r requirements/edx/kernel.in
django-waffle==4.2.0
django-waffle==5.0.0
# via
# -r requirements/edx/kernel.in
# edx-django-utils
Expand Down Expand Up @@ -405,7 +408,7 @@ edx-api-doc-tools==2.1.0
# via
# -r requirements/edx/kernel.in
# edx-name-affirmation
edx-auth-backends==4.5.0
edx-auth-backends==4.6.0
# via -r requirements/edx/kernel.in
edx-bulk-grades==1.2.0
# via
Expand Down Expand Up @@ -437,6 +440,7 @@ edx-django-utils==8.0.0
# -r requirements/edx/kernel.in
# django-config-models
# edx-ace
# edx-auth-backends
# edx-drf-extensions
# edx-enterprise
# edx-event-bus-kafka
Expand Down Expand Up @@ -495,7 +499,7 @@ edx-opaque-keys[django]==3.0.0
# openedx-filters
# ora2
# xblocks-contrib
edx-organizations==6.13.0
edx-organizations==7.1.0
# via -r requirements/edx/kernel.in
edx-proctoring==5.2.0
# via
Expand Down Expand Up @@ -523,6 +527,7 @@ edx-tincan-py35==2.0.0
edx-toggles==5.3.0
# via
# -r requirements/edx/kernel.in
# edx-auth-backends
# edx-completion
# edx-enterprise
# edx-event-bus-kafka
Expand Down Expand Up @@ -558,9 +563,9 @@ fastavro==1.11.1
# via openedx-events
filelock==3.18.0
# via snowflake-connector-python
firebase-admin==6.8.0
firebase-admin==6.9.0
# via edx-ace
frozenlist==1.6.2
frozenlist==1.7.0
# via
# aiohttp
# aiosignal
Expand All @@ -580,16 +585,16 @@ geoip2==5.1.0
# via -r requirements/edx/kernel.in
glob2==0.7
# via -r requirements/edx/kernel.in
google-api-core[grpc]==2.25.0
google-api-core[grpc]==2.25.1
# via
# firebase-admin
# google-api-python-client
# google-cloud-core
# google-cloud-firestore
# google-cloud-storage
google-api-python-client==2.171.0
google-api-python-client==2.173.0
# via firebase-admin
google-auth==2.40.2
google-auth==2.40.3
# via
# google-api-core
# google-api-python-client
Expand All @@ -605,7 +610,7 @@ google-cloud-core==2.4.3
# google-cloud-storage
google-cloud-firestore==2.21.0
# via firebase-admin
google-cloud-storage==3.1.0
google-cloud-storage==3.1.1
# via firebase-admin
google-crc32c==1.7.1
# via
Expand All @@ -617,28 +622,42 @@ googleapis-common-protos==1.70.0
# via
# google-api-core
# grpcio-status
grpcio==1.72.1
grpcio==1.73.0
# via
# google-api-core
# grpcio-status
grpcio-status==1.72.1
grpcio-status==1.73.0
# via google-api-core
gunicorn==23.0.0
# via -r requirements/edx/kernel.in
h11==0.16.0
# via httpcore
h2==4.2.0
# via httpx
help-tokens==3.2.0
# via -r requirements/edx/kernel.in
hpack==4.1.0
# via h2
html5lib==1.1
# via
# -r requirements/edx/kernel.in
# ora2
httpcore==1.0.9
# via httpx
httplib2==0.22.0
# via
# google-api-python-client
# google-auth-httplib2
httpx[http2]==0.28.1
# via firebase-admin
hyperframe==6.1.0
# via h2
icalendar==6.3.1
# via -r requirements/edx/kernel.in
idna==3.10
# via
# anyio
# httpx
# optimizely-sdk
# requests
# snowflake-connector-python
Expand Down Expand Up @@ -721,7 +740,7 @@ mako==1.3.10
# lti-consumer-xblock
# xblock
# xblock-utils
markdown==3.8
markdown==3.8.2
# via
# -r requirements/edx/kernel.in
# openedx-django-wiki
Expand All @@ -736,7 +755,7 @@ markupsafe==3.0.2
# xblock
maxminddb==2.7.0
# via geoip2
meilisearch==0.34.1
meilisearch==0.36.0
# via
# -r requirements/edx/kernel.in
# edx-search
Expand All @@ -748,9 +767,9 @@ more-itertools==10.7.0
# via cssutils
mpmath==1.3.0
# via sympy
msgpack==1.1.0
msgpack==1.1.1
# via cachecontrol
multidict==6.4.4
multidict==6.5.0
# via
# aiohttp
# yarl
Expand All @@ -773,7 +792,7 @@ numpy==1.26.4
# openedx-calc
# scipy
# shapely
oauthlib==3.2.2
oauthlib==3.3.1
# via
# -r requirements/edx/kernel.in
# django-oauth-toolkit
Expand All @@ -798,7 +817,7 @@ openedx-django-pyfs==3.8.0
# lti-consumer-xblock
# xblock
# xblocks-contrib
openedx-django-require==2.1.0
openedx-django-require==3.0.0
# via -r requirements/edx/kernel.in
openedx-django-wiki==3.1.1
# via -r requirements/edx/kernel.in
Expand Down Expand Up @@ -865,7 +884,7 @@ polib==1.2.0
# via edx-i18n-tools
prompt-toolkit==3.0.51
# via click-repl
propcache==0.3.1
propcache==0.3.2
# via
# aiohttp
# yarl
Expand Down Expand Up @@ -901,7 +920,7 @@ pycryptodomex==3.23.0
# edx-proctoring
# lti-consumer-xblock
# pyjwkest
pydantic==2.11.5
pydantic==2.11.7
# via camel-converter
pydantic-core==2.33.2
# via pydantic
Expand Down Expand Up @@ -1023,7 +1042,7 @@ referencing==0.36.2
# jsonschema-specifications
regex==2024.11.6
# via nltk
requests==2.32.3
requests==2.32.4
# via
# analytics-python
# cachecontrol
Expand Down Expand Up @@ -1069,7 +1088,7 @@ s3transfer==0.13.0
# via boto3
sailthru-client==2.2.3
# via edx-ace
scipy==1.15.3
scipy==1.16.0
# via chem
semantic-version==2.10.0
# via edx-drf-extensions
Expand All @@ -1086,7 +1105,6 @@ six==1.17.0
# via
# -r requirements/edx/kernel.in
# analytics-python
# codejail-includes
# crowdsourcehinter-xblock
# edx-ace
# edx-auth-backends
Expand All @@ -1106,6 +1124,8 @@ slumber==0.7.1
# -r requirements/edx/kernel.in
# edx-bulk-grades
# edx-enterprise
sniffio==1.3.1
# via anyio
snowflake-connector-python==3.15.0
# via edx-enterprise
social-auth-app-django==5.4.1
Expand Down Expand Up @@ -1151,14 +1171,15 @@ text-unidecode==1.3
# via python-slugify
tinycss2==1.4.0
# via bleach
tomlkit==0.13.2
tomlkit==0.13.3
# via snowflake-connector-python
tqdm==4.67.1
# via
# nltk
# openai
typing-extensions==4.14.0
# via
# anyio
# beautifulsoup4
# django-countries
# edx-opaque-keys
Expand Down Expand Up @@ -1261,9 +1282,9 @@ xmlsec==1.3.14
# python3-saml
xss-utils==0.8.0
# via -r requirements/edx/kernel.in
yarl==1.20.0
yarl==1.20.1
# via aiohttp
zipp==3.22.0
zipp==3.23.0
# via importlib-metadata

# The following packages are considered to be unsafe in a requirements file:
Expand Down
Loading
Loading